How to Use Tamil Sign Kaacu
To use the Tamil Sign Kaacu symbol (𑿝) in HTML, insert the
entity 𑿝 directly into your markup. The decimal entity 𑿝 works in any HTML-serialised document.
In CSS pseudo-elements use content: '\11FDD';.
In JavaScript and TypeScript the escape '\u{11FDD}' evaluates to 𑿝. In Python source, write '\U00011FDD'.
The character encodes to F0 91 BF 9D as UTF-8 bytes and D807 DFDD as UTF-16 code units. Its decimal codepoint is 73693.
This is a text-based Unicode character. It will render in the current font on most platforms. If a font lacks this glyph, the browser may show a placeholder or fall back to a system font.
